How Much Does Bookkeeping Cost in Washington, DC?
Average bookkeeping costs in Washington range from $2,123 to $2,872. Get a free, customized estimate below.
Bookkeeping Cost Breakdown — Washington, DC
| Item | Unit | Qty | Unit Price | Total |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Monthly Bookkeeping | month | 3 | $472.50 | $1417.50 |
| Catch-Up Bookkeeping | month | 2 | $337.50 | $675.00 |
| Payroll Processing | month | 3 | $135.00 | $405.00 |
| Estimated Total | $2,497.50 | |||
* Prices are estimates based on Washington market rates. Actual costs may vary based on project specifics.

Frequently Asked Questions — Bookkeeping in Washington
How much does bookkeeping cost in Washington, DC?
The average cost for bookkeeping in Washington, DC ranges from $2,123 to $2,872, depending on project scope, materials, and labor rates. Washington costs are above the national average due to higher labor and material costs in the region.
